java 乱码 编码 解码
常用编码是GBK 和 UTF-8
一个汉字的存储
如果是GBK编码,占用2个字节
如果是UTF-8编码,占用3个字节
byte[] b1 = "汉字".getBytes("GBK");
System.out.println(Arrays.toString(b1));//[-70, -70, -41, -42]
byte[] b2 = "汉字".getBytes("UTF-8");
System.out.println(Arrays.toString(b2));//[-26, -79, -119, -
原创
2020-07-09 18:34:13 ·
168 阅读 ·
0 评论